Hi,

I'm trying to support this device under my Linux distro (LFS based, so
custom made from sources) and I'm bit stucked.

I have downloaded firmware_v2.tgz and included support for this device
in the kernel, but it fails at the time of loading the xc3028-v27.fw
file.

Here is the output of dmesg:

em28xx new video device (0ccd:005e): interface 0, class 255
em28xx Doesn't have usb audio class
em28xx #0: Alternate settings: 8
em28xx #0: Alternate setting 0, max size= 0
em28xx #0: Alternate setting 1, max size= 0
em28xx #0: Alternate setting 2, max size= 1448
em28xx #0: Alternate setting 3, max size= 2048
em28xx #0: Alternate setting 4, max size= 2304
em28xx #0: Alternate setting 5, max size= 2580
em28xx #0: Alternate setting 6, max size= 2892
em28xx #0: Alternate setting 7, max size= 3072
em28xx #0: chip ID is em2882/em2883
Clocksource tsc unstable (delta = -62880812 ns)
tuner' 1-0061: chip found @ 0xc2 (em28xx #0)
em28xx #0: i2c eeprom 00: 1a eb 67 95 cd 0c 5e 00 d0 12 5c 03 9e 40 de
1c
em28xx #0: i2c eeprom 10: 6a 34 27 57 46 07 01 00 00 00 00 00 00 00 00
00
em28xx #0: i2c eeprom 20: 46 00 01 00 f0 10 31 00 b8 00 14 00 5b 1e 00
00
em28xx #0: i2c eeprom 30: 00 00 20 40 20 6e 02 20 10 01 00 00 00 00 00
00
em28xx #0: i2c eeprom 40: 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
00
em28xx #0: i2c eeprom 50: 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
00
em28xx #0: i2c eeprom 60: 00 00 00 00 00 00 00 00 00 00 34 03 54 00 65
00
em28xx #0: i2c eeprom 70: 72 00 72 00 61 00 54 00 65 00 63 00 20 00 45
00
em28xx #0: i2c eeprom 80: 6c 00 65 00 63 00 74 00 72 00 6f 00 6e 00 69
00
em28xx #0: i2c eeprom 90: 63 00 20 00 47 00 6d 00 62 00 48 00 00 00 40
03
em28xx #0: i2c eeprom a0: 43 00 69 00 6e 00 65 00 72 00 67 00 79 00 20
00
em28xx #0: i2c eeprom b0: 48 00 79 00 62 00 72 00 69 00 64 00 20 00 54
00
em28xx #0: i2c eeprom c0: 20 00 55 00 53 00 42 00 20 00 58 00 53 00 20
00
em28xx #0: i2c eeprom d0: 28 00 32 00 38 00 38 00 32 00 29 00 00 00 1c
03
em28xx #0: i2c eeprom e0: 30 00 37 00 30 00 32 00 30 00 31 00 30 00 30
00
em28xx #0: i2c eeprom f0: 36 00 32 00 36 00 31 00 00 00 00 00 00 00 00
00
EEPROM ID= 0x9567eb1a, hash = 0x5a13bfbe
Vendor/Product ID= 0ccd:005e
AC97 audio (5 sample rates)
500mA max power
Table at 0x27, strings=0x409e, 0x1cde, 0x346a
em28xx #0: 

em28xx #0: The support for this board weren't valid yet.
em28xx #0: Please send a report of having this working
em28xx #0: not to V4L mailing list (and/or to other addresses)

xc2028 1-0061: creating new instance
xc2028 1-0061: type set to XCeive xc2028/xc3028 tuner
i2c-adapter i2c-1: firmware: requesting xc3028-v27.fw
Synaptics Touchpad, model: 1, fw: 6.5, id: 0x1e0b1, caps:
0xc04751/0xe0500f
input: SynPS/2 Synaptics TouchPad as /class/input/input5
Synaptics Touchpad, model: 1, fw: 6.5, id: 0x81a0b1, caps:
0xa04711/0xa04000
input: SynPS/2 Synaptics TouchPad as /class/input/input6
input: AT Translated Set 2 keyboard as /class/input/input7
xc2028 1-0061: Error: firmware xc3028-v27.fw not found.
tvp5150 1-005c: tvp5150am1 detected.
em28xx #0: V4L2 device registered as /dev/video1 and /dev/vbi0
em28xx-audio.c: probing for em28x1 non standard usbaudio
em28xx-audio.c: Copyright (C) 2006 Markus Rechberger
em28xx #0: Found Terratec Hybrid XS (em2882)

my xc3028-v27.fw file is located in /lib/firmware among the other files
in the firmware_v2.tgz file, and I extracted it using the
extract-xc3028.pl perl script using the Hauppauge windows driver as
stated in
http://lists-archives.org/video4linux/20831-extract-tool-for-xc3028-firmware.html

I'm curious because my windows driver (under windows xp 32bit) is named
emBDA.sys, but I have tried the convert.c utility and it doesn't work,
it produces 0 output.

Is it something more I need in order to correct this last step prior to
have my tv tuner working?

Thanks in advance,
Julio


_______________________________________________
Em28xx mailing list
Em28xx@mcentral.de
http://mcentral.de/mailman/listinfo/em28xx

Reply via email to